Growth of In-Service Gulfstream Fleet Reflects Strong Demand for Business Jets
SAVANNAH , Ga. , Nov. 14, 2006 – More than 1,600 Gulfstream business jets are in service throughout the world as of Oct. 31, 2006 . This figure does not include the turboprop-powered Gulfstream I (GI), the first purpose-built business aircraft.
Included in the in-service fleet count are some 240 large-cabin, mid-range Gulfstream IIs (GIIs) – manufactured from 1966 to 1979; 190 large-cabin, mid-range Gulfstream IIIs (GIIIs) – manufactured from 1980 to 1987; 535 large-cabin, long-range Gulfstream IV/IV-SPs (GIVs/GIV-SPs) – manufactured from 1988 to 2005; and some 190 large-cabin, ultra-long-range Gulfstream Vs (GVs) – manufactured from 1997 to 2003. Not included in the calculations are the 200 turboprop-powered GIs produced between 1958 and 1969, of which 98 are still flying today.
Gulfstream’s in-service fleet also includes 149 mid-cabin, high-speed Gulfstream G100s and 137 large-cabin, mid-range Gulfstream G200s. The new wide-cabin, high-speed Gulfstream G150 and the in-production, large-cabin Gulfstream fleet – the G350, G450, G500 and G550 – together total some 160 aircraft.

Gulfstream Aerospace Corporation, a wholly owned subsidiary of General Dynamics (NYSE: GD), designs, develops, manufactures, markets, services and supports the world’s most technologically advanced business-jet aircraft. Gulfstream has produced more than 1,600 aircraft for customers around the world since 1958. To meet the diverse transportation needs of the future, Gulfstream offers a comprehensive fleet of aircraft, comprising the wide-cabin, high-speed Gulfstream G150 ®; the large-cabin, mid-range Gulfstream G200 ®; the large-cabin, mid-range Gulfstream G350 ®; the large-cabin, long-range G450 ®; the large-cabin, ultra-long-range Gulfstream G500 ® and the large-cabin, ultra-long-range Gulfstream G550 ®. Gulfstream also offers aircraft ownership services via Gulfstream Financial Services Division and Gulfstream Pre-Owned Aircraft Sales ®.
